Key differences

Both TUGN and FTLS are alternative ETFs. TUGN charges 0.65% a year and FTLS 1.38%. The main difference: TUGN follows a option income strategy; FTLS uses long short.

  • TUGN follows a option income strategy; FTLS uses long short.
  • TUGN costs 0.73% less per year.
  • FTLS is much larger than TUGN. Larger funds are usually more liquid and less likely to close.
  • Over the last three years, TUGN has delivered higher annualized returns.
  • FTLS has a longer track record, which may reduce uncertainty around long-term behavior.
